【摘要】 近年来,三阶常微分方程边值问题受到了人们的广泛关注,许多作者已作过一系列的研究,主要的工具是不动点理论和上下解方法等。这篇硕士论文主要讨论非线性微分方程组多点边值问题正解的存在性,采用的工具主要是Leray-Schauder非线性抉择、Guo-Krasnoselskii不动点定理和不动点指数理论、Leggett-Williams不动点定理。全文由四部分组成。第一章简述了问题产生的历史背景和本文的主要工作,并给出了本文用到的一些预备知识。第二章主要讨论了下列非线性三阶微分方程组三点边值问题正解的存在性通过利用Leray-Schauder非线性抉择、Guo-Krasnoselskii不动点定理和Leggett-Williams不动点定理,建立了单个及多个正解存在的若干充分条件,所得结果是已有相关文献的推广和改进,且所用方法对非线性微分方程组边值问题正解的存在性的讨论具有一定的普遍意义。第三章主要借助于Krasnoselskii不动点定理,讨论了下列三阶三点的微分方程组边值问题一个、两个正解的存在性,并举例说明。第四章通过运用锥上不动点指数理论研究了下列含有参数的非线性微分方程组三点边值问题正解的存在性、多重性以及不存在性。这些结果改进和推广了一些已有的结果.

【Abstract】 Recently, third-order boundary value problems for ordinary differential equations have received much attention, Many authors have made a series of studies, the main tools are the fixed point theorems and the upper and lower solution method. This thesis consists of four chapters,which mainly investigated the existence of positive solutions of three-pointboundary value problems for nonlinear differential equations.In chapter 1 we introduce the historical background of problems which will be investigatedstate the main results of this thesis. In addition, we list some preliminary knowledge which is needed later.In chapter 2 we study the existence of positive solutions of the following three-order three-point boundary value problems for nonlinear differential equationsand establish some suficient conditions for the existence of single, twin and three positivesolutions by using nonlinear alternative of Leray-Schauder type, Guo-Krasnoselskii’s fixed point theorem and Leggett-Williams fixed point theorem.Chapter 3 is concerned with the following three-order three-point boundary value problemsthe existence of one and two Positive Solutions.In chapter 4 we deal with the following nonlinear boundary value problem with parameter. The nonexistence, existence and multiplicity of positive solutions are obtained by means of fixed-point index theory on the cone. In particular, our results extend and improve some relate conclusions in recent literatures.
